I am almost 6 mos. post surgery from hemiglossectomy taking about 1/3 of my tongue. Still have the PEG, but am taking some soups, chowders and such. Every now and then, and I feel that it's something that I am subconsciously doing, my mouth locks creating a vacuum, that unless I am really paying attention, will actually force release of my lips making a loud 'pop,' and it hurts my still healing tongue. I think it must have something to do with my swallowing, and having grown accustomed to keeping my mouth closed and my teeth almost locked at the jaws. Am I just overreacting, overthinking this thing, or what? Because it happens several times during the day and is quite painful... seems associated with my breathing through the nose and swallowing... anyone else experience this type of dynamic? I am trying my best to pay close attention to what I am doing, but sometimes it just happens anyway. Ideas? Advice? Similar problems? Thanks in advance.
